The quote and final rate demand area for honesty, not ambiguity
A written price quote needs to cover the job, the materials, the conclusion date, and the rate. That basic requirement is simple, yet a lot of poor fixing experiences take place due to the fact that among those elements is fuzzy.

Price requires added focus. Garage door service can entail an analysis step prior to the specialist understands specifically what repair service is called for. Consumer advice in various other repair work fields has actually made a valuable point here, and it carries over well. Ask whether there is an analysis fee if you decide not to proceed. Your written arrangement should answer that upfront. Home owners must not find after the visit that the promoted solution phone call just got them a look and a recommendation.
The contract must separate, as clearly as feasible, the diagnostic price from the repair service expense if both apply. It should likewise clarify when the priced quote quantity can transform. That does not imply offering the firm a blank check. It means establishing a reasonable procedure. If added issues are found once the system is examined, the contract ought to require homeowner authorization before additional work is done and before additional fees are added.
This is one of the easiest places to identify a weak or predative contractor. A suspiciously reduced quote can be utilized to enter the door, then increased when the house owner feels collared. Customer watchdogs have actually specifically cautioned individuals to be careful of extremely low deals that later on swell into higher charges. A great created agreement restrictions that strategy by revealing the initial scope, the first rate, and the approval procedure for anything beyond it.

What home owners ought to demand prior to signing
There are a few things that are worthy of a last look before you authorize the job. If any of these are missing, the agreement is not ready.
- The firm's full identity and get in touch with information.
- A clear summary of the job and materials.
- The rate, consisting of any kind of diagnostic charge.
- The anticipated completion day or time frame.
- The settlement terms and authorization process for included work.
That is a short list, yet it catches a lot of the trouble spots. If you do not see these fundamentals, request for a modified file. If the business resists, keep looking.
The pressure test, just how to inform whether the contract is written for clearness or cover
A valuable contract reviews well prior to anything goes wrong. A poor one only discloses itself when there is a dispute.
Here is the stress examination I make use of. Could a 3rd party read the agreement and recognize what the home owner purchased? Could they tell whether the go to was diagnostic just, a fixing, or a product substitute? Could they identify the materials assured, the concurred price, and the timing? Could they tell whether a firm marketed a new opener when the initial phone call was about a sticking door? If the answer is no, the paper is not doing its job.
This is specifically crucial when the consultation begins tiny and grows bigger. A technician may arrive for a solution call and afterwards advise wider work on Residential Garage Doors, Residential Garage Door Openers, or Residential Garage Door Add-on. In some cases that recommendation is warranted. Sometimes it is salesmanship. The created agreement is where the difference comes to be visible.
A strong business does not mind accuracy. It welcomes it.
